clock.h 469 B

123456789101112131415161718192021222324252627
  1. /* SPDX-License-Identifier: GPL-2.0+ */
  2. /*
  3. * Copyright 2018 NXP
  4. */
  5. #ifndef __ASM_ARCH_IMX8_CLOCK_H__
  6. #define __ASM_ARCH_IMX8_CLOCK_H__
  7. /* Mainly for compatible to imx common code. */
  8. enum mxc_clock {
  9. MXC_ARM_CLK = 0,
  10. MXC_AHB_CLK,
  11. MXC_IPG_CLK,
  12. MXC_UART_CLK,
  13. MXC_CSPI_CLK,
  14. MXC_AXI_CLK,
  15. MXC_DDR_CLK,
  16. MXC_ESDHC_CLK,
  17. MXC_ESDHC2_CLK,
  18. MXC_ESDHC3_CLK,
  19. MXC_I2C_CLK,
  20. MXC_FEC_CLK,
  21. };
  22. u32 mxc_get_clock(enum mxc_clock clk);
  23. #endif /* __ASM_ARCH_IMX8_CLOCK_H__ */